Unlocking Travel Deals: Hotel Booking Tactics

Landing a fantastic hotel deal can sometimes feel like finding a needle in a haystack. But fear not! With a little bit of savvy and these helpful tips, you can upgrade your next trip into a budget-friendly adventure. First, be versatile with your travel dates. Often, prices shift depending on the day of the week or time of year. Explore traveling during the off-season or shoulder season for potential savings.

Another secret rule is to book in early. Hotels often offer discounts for early bookings, giving you a head start on snagging the best rates. Lastly, don't forget to compare prices across multiple booking websites. You might be flabbergasted by the discrepancies in pricing.
